CVE-2026-5981
HIGH8.8
Description
A vulnerability has been found in D-Link DIR-605L 2.13B01. This affects the function formAdvFirewall of the file /goform/formAdvFirewall of the component POST Request Handler. Such manipulation of the argument curTime leads to buffer overflow. The attack may be launched rem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used. This vulnerability only affects products that are no longer supported by the maintainer.
